- Description
Three Raiatean women dancing, accompanied by two drummers and a flautist. The flautist is blowing a nose flute. The scene is an interior one, with the group surrounded by columns
Engraver unknown. After Sydney Parkinson, artist on Captain Cook's 1st voyage. A reversal of an engraving in Hawkesworth, J. An account of the voyages... for making discoveries in the Southern Hemisphere. London, Strahan & Caddell, 1773. cf A-111-044.
Quantity: 1 b&w art print(s).
Physical Description: Engraving, b&w, 103 x 192 mm on sheet 119 x 198 mm
Provenance: Collection of Alexander Turnbull. A cardboard mat for the engraving, discarded in the 1970s, bore an inscription ''Dancing at Otaheite' from Mrs Flaxman's collection, given to me in Oct 1910 by Frederick Rathbone, the Wedgwood dealer'
